High Voltage Post-COVID Opening Process & Procedures

Kart SanitationHigh Voltage Karting is committed to providing a safe, healthy, and productive work and activity environment, we believe it is important to share steps we are taking to protect the health and well-being of our staff and guests.

Our team has established action plans to further enhance our existing cleaning, sanitation, and safety protocols. This includes but is not limited to: significantly increasing the amount that we sanitize our "high touch areas" such as, tables, karts, helmets, and common touch areas as well as all of the following:

FACILITY MEASURES

  • All staff will be wearing masks and optionally gloves.
  • Masks and gloves for guests are per State of Ohio requirements.
  • All staff complete health assessments daily.
  • Plexi guards at Points of Sale.
  • Full Headsocks with sewn in mask available for a small fee.
  • Limited guest capacity.
  • Eight tables of 4 are spaced appropriately distanced.
  • We have always had hand sanitizing stations, now we have more!
  • Drivers need to be seated at tables until their race is ready.
  • Helmet use is for the entirety of a driver’s visit.
  • If you have your own helmet that is DOT approved, you are welcome to bring/use!
  • We have a team that is responsible for cleaning and sanitizing common surfaces.
  • Helmets are cleaned after every use with UVC Sanitizing Box.
  • Karts are cleaned after every use.
